What does it mean to declare a destructor as static, C/C++ Programming

d) a "static destructor" is a static member function of the class which accepts one argument - a pointer to the object of that class to be cracked. It is probably utilized along with "a factory method", while there is requirement to limit the creation of instances of some class to free hold only and/or perform additional steps after or before creation of an object. Alike steps might need to be taken before and/or after destroy an instance.

 

Posted Date: 3/21/2013 7:39:42 AM | Location : United States







Related Discussions:- What does it mean to declare a destructor as static, Assignment Help, Ask Question on What does it mean to declare a destructor as static, Get Answer, Expert's Help, What does it mean to declare a destructor as static Discussions

Write discussion on What does it mean to declare a destructor as static
Your posts are moderated
Related Questions


Changing Field width The printf() and scanf() functions from the standard library, use width specifier for controlling the width of its output . Similarly, the ostream class al

A: Use std::ios::binary. Some operating systems differentiate among text and binary modes. In text mode, end-of-line sequences and perhaps other things are translated; in binary

hello i have about 15 hours the dead line I Need a program in c language that''s determine the router ip or the gateway ip of the current NIC example the router ip is: 192.168.1.1

c program for boardcolouring

Where are longjmp and setjmp used in C++? -Setjmp and longjmp must not be used in C++. - Longjmp jumps out of the function without unwinding stack. This means that local obj

palindrome program with minimum character replacements

question c

TO CONVERT A NUMBER OR A DIGIT INTO ALPHABET